'THE STRANGER': Three and a Half Stars (Out of Five)
Horror flick from writer/director Guillermo Amoedo, and producers Eli Roth and Nicolas Lopez (the three also worked together on 'AFTERSHOCK', 'THE GREEN INFERNO' and 'KNOCK KNOCK'). This film tells the story of a mysterious stranger, with a deadly disease, who comes to town looking for his wife; but death and chaos follows him. The movie stars Cristobal Tapia Montt, Nicolás Durán, Luis Gnecco, Ariel Levy, Alessandra Guerzoni, Lorenza Izzo and Aaron Burns. It's an interesting and well made vampire drama flick.
Martin (Tapia Montt) comes back home, to a small town, looking for his wife, Ana (Izzo). Instead he finds trouble, in the form of a gang of violent hooligans. Martin is attacked, and left for dead, by the criminals; but a young man, named Peter (Durán), comes to his rescue. A police officer, named Lieutenant De Luca (Gnecco), is the father of one of the gang members; and he's used to covering up his son's crimes. The Lieutenant is extremely troubled by the presence of this mysterious stranger. When the townsfolk learn what Martin's blood can do, things become even more crazy; and violent.
The movie takes it's time getting going, but it's worth the wait. It's not full of excessive gore, like a lot of vampire flicks, but it's got enough action and thrills, to keep most viewers entertained. All of the performances are decent enough, and Amoedo does a more than adequate job directing. I look forward to seeing more from him, and the Roth/Lopez/Amoedo team, in the future!

The movie looks great and the actors seem OK... but as I watched something kept bugging me. Repeatedly taking me out of the story and making me wonder 'what's wrong here?'. It took me a while but it started to dawn on me that none of the voices seem right. Overly precise and just don't go with the faces, if that makes sense. I'm pretty sure now that this was done with the actors speaking English, maybe phonetically, but probably with strong accents... and then later dubbed over with native English speakers. It creates a subtle but jarring effect that really got in the way of my enjoying what otherwise is a pretty good little horror tale. A bad decision, IMO... though a lot of the blame goes to audiences who refuse to watch subtitles.
OK, other than that major complaint... it's not bad. Never scary... not too surprising.... but competent.
